This is a simple to use multi-access computer key that enables the user to find the species name of any British or Irish lichen. It is divided into field and microscopical characters and any information available may be entered in any order to obtain a solution. With the majority of species, a few characters, noted in the field, are sufficient to identity the species. A brief note on each species further assists separation of similar species.

Version 3 includes:
*Revised and expanded data
*Conservation evaluation from A Conservation Evaluation of British Lichens by RG Woods and BJ Coppins for each species
*Over 750 colour photos added with a scale
*Updated distribution maps
